台州发电厂AVC子站系统的实现
Realization of Automatic Voltage Control Substation System in Taizhou Power Plant

朱晓瑾
ZHU Xiao-jin(Taizhou Power Plant

摘要(Abstract):

AVC系统是实现电力系统无功功率及电压自动控制的重要一环。结合台州发电厂AVC子站系统的建设,介绍了发电厂侧AVC子站的基本原理和实现方案,阐述了系统各组成部分的功能,分析了实现发电厂电压自动控制所采取的主要控制及保护策略。
Automatic Voltage Control(AVC) system is an important means to achieve automatic control of reactive power and voltage in power systems.Combined with the construction of AVC substation in Taizhou Power Plant,this paper introduces the basic principles and implementation scheme of the AVC substation on power plant side,elaborates the functions of every component of the system,and analyzes the main control and protection strategy to achieve automatic control of voltage in power plants.
